WFU Roommate FAQs

What are some personality traits to look for in a Wake Forest University roommate? When looking for a roommate at Wake Forest University, it's important to find someone who is respectful, responsible, and friendly. You want to feel comfortable around your roommate and be able to trust them. Additionally, it's a good idea to find someone who shares similar values and interests as you to ensure a harmonious living situation. Should I prioritize finding a roommate from the same major or program at Wake Forest University? While having a roommate who shares your major or program at Wake Forest University can be helpful for studying and networking purposes, it's not always necessary. You can gain valuable knowledge and insight from a roommate in a different field of study. More importantly, prioritize finding someone who is a good fit personality-wise and with similar living habits. How can I ensure my roommate will respect my space and belongings at Wake Forest University? Communication is key when it comes to establishing boundaries with your roommate at Wake Forest University. Before moving in together, have a conversation about shared living spaces and what items are off limits. Additionally, make sure to set clear expectations about cleanliness and noise level. Regular check-ins and open communication can prevent conflicts from arising.
